Caldo de Pollo Recipe
This comforting caldo de pollo recipe is a traditional Mexican chicken soup made with tender chicken, hearty vegetables, and a flavorful homemade broth. Perfect for chilly days or when you need a nourishing meal, this authentic caldo de pollo recipe is simple to prepare and packed with wholesome ingredients. Ingredients
- 5 pounds chicken leg quarters
- 2 gallons water
- 2 tablespoons minced garlic
- 2 tablespoons salt, or to taste
- 1 tablespoon garlic powder
- 1 chicken bouillon cube
- 4 large carrots, peeled and cut into large chunks
- 4 large potatoes, peeled and cut into large chunks
- 4 zucchini, cut into large chunks
- 1 chayote, peeled and cut into large chunks
- 1 large white onion, cut into large chunks
- ½ bunch fresh cilantro, chopped
Directions
- Place the chicken leg quarters in a large stockpot and pour in the water until the chicken is completely covered.
- Add the minced garlic, salt, and garlic powder. Cover the pot and bring everything to a boil over high heat.
- Reduce the heat to a gentle simmer and cook for 1 to 2 hours, or until the chicken is fully cooked and tender enough to easily pull away from the bone.
- Stir in the chicken bouillon cube until it dissolves completely into the broth.
- Add the carrots, potatoes, zucchini, chayote, and onion to the pot. Continue simmering over medium-low heat for 45 to 60 minutes, or until all the vegetables are fork-tender.
- Stir the chopped cilantro into the soup and let it simmer for another 5 minutes to infuse the broth with fresh flavor.
- Taste the broth and adjust the seasoning with additional salt if needed.
- Serve the caldo de pollo hot with lime wedges, warm corn tortillas, Spanish rice, or fresh avocado. For a heartier meal, you can also add cooked rice or cabbage before serving.
Preparation Details
Prep Time: 20 minutes
Cook Time: 1 hour 50 minutes
Total Time: 2 hours 10 minutes
Servings: 8
Yield: 8 servings
